Ingredients List

To create the perfect Rose Garden Cocktail (Non-Alcoholic), gather the following ingredients:
- 1 cup of rose syrup: Adds sweetness and floral notes. You can substitute with raspberry syrup for a twist.
- 2 cups of sparkling water: For that effervescent feel. If you prefer something less bubbly, use regular water.
- 1 tablespoon of fresh lemon juice: Offers a hint of tartness. Lime juice can be substituted if preferred.
- 1 cup of fresh rose petals: Make sure they are edible and pesticide-free. Alternatively, use jasmine petals for a different flavor.
- Mint leaves: For garnish; you can also use basil for an aromatic alternative.
- Ice cubes: To keep your drink chilled.
- Optional: 1 tablespoon of fresh fruit slices (like strawberries or citrus) for added flavor.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Prepare Rose Syrup
- In a small saucepan, combine one cup of sugar, one cup of water, and fresh rose petals.
- Heat on low until the sugar dissolves, stirring occasionally, then let it cool for about 30 minutes.
- Strain the syrup to remove the rose petals.
Tip: This syrup can be made ahead of time and stored in the fridge for up to a week!
Step 2: Mix Ingredients
- In a large pitcher, combine the prepared rose syrup, lemon juice, and sparkling water.
- Stir gently to combine well, being careful not to lose the fizz of the sparkling water.
Tip: Taste the mixture and adjust sweetness by adding more syrup if desired.
Step 3: Serve
- Fill glasses with ice cubes.
- Pour the cocktail mixture over the ice and garnish with fresh rose petals and mint leaves.
Tip: For an added touch, decorate the rim of the glasses with sugar before serving!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Using Non-Edible Flowers: Ensure all petals used are safe for consumption; not all flowers are edible.
- Overmixing: Avoid excessive stirring of sparkling water to maintain carbonation.
- Skipping Chilling: Serve immediately after preparing for the best experience; don’t let it sit too long or it’ll lose its charm!
Storing Tips for the Recipe
- Refrigeration: Store any leftover rose syrup in an airtight container in the fridge for up to a week.
- Freezing: You can freeze the syrup in ice cube trays for longer storage.

Description
This Rose Garden Cocktail is a delicate, floral-inspired drink infused with rose, citrus, and light botanical notes. Elegant, refreshing, and beautifully aromatic, it’s perfect for garden parties, weddings, or a sophisticated evening sip.
Ingredients
Ingredients
- 2 oz gin (or vodka for a lighter taste)
- 1 oz rose syrup
- 1 oz fresh lemon juice
- 1/2 oz elderflower liqueur (optional)
- 2–3 oz sparkling water or club soda
- Ice cubes
- Edible rose petals, for garnish
- Lemon twist, for garnish
For Rose Syrup (optional homemade)
- 1/2 cup water
- 1/2 cup sugar
- 1 tbsp dried culinary rose petals
Instructions
Instructions
- Make rose syrup (if homemade): Combine water, sugar, and rose petals in a saucepan. Simmer until sugar dissolves.
- Remove from heat, steep 10–15 minutes, strain, and cool completely.
- Mix cocktail: In a shaker, combine gin, rose syrup, lemon juice, and elderflower liqueur (if using).
- Shake: Add ice and shake vigorously for 15–20 seconds until chilled.
- Serve: Strain into a glass filled with ice.
- Top: Add sparkling water or club soda for a light fizz.
- Garnish: Finish with edible rose petals and a lemon twist.
Notes
Adjust rose syrup carefully—too much can overpower the drink. For a non-alcoholic version, replace gin with extra sparkling water or lemonade.

FAQs
Q: Can I use dried rose petals?
A: While dried petals are not ideal due to their lack of flavor, you can use them sparingly as decoration if you cannot find fresh petals.
Q: Is it safe for children?
A: Absolutely! This delightful drink is perfect for all ages.
Q: Can I prepare this in advance?
A: You can prepare the rose syrup ahead of time and mix the sparkling water just before serving to keep it fizzy.
Q: What if I can’t find rose syrup?
A: You can easily substitute it with other floral syrups like lavender or even a raspberry syrup for a different flavor profile.
